    Refreshed Volkswagen Polo GTI revealed

    By Khulekani On Wheels / on June 30th, 2021 / in Car News, featured

    By Otsile Kadiege

    After presenting the updated Polo range in April, Volkswagen has released details of their updated, range-topping Polo GTI which gets a noticeably restyled exterior, interior, new technology and a potent powertrain.

    Exterior

    As standard, the updated Polo GTI gets new IQ.LIGHT LED matrix headlights with an LED light strip on the radiator grille and the iconic red trim strip. The most potent Polo also gets Golf 8 GTI inspired LED fog lights and the honeycomb structure for its radiator grille. The Polo GTI is fitted with 17-inch alloy wheels as standard or optional 18-inch alloy wheels. The most notable change to the rear is the newly designed LED tail light clusters featuring an animated brake light and integrated sequential turn signal, GTI badging on the centre of the boot lid, and GTI specific rear bumper with dual exhaust outlets.

    The new Polo GTI is being launched in five colours – Deep Black Pearl Effect, Smoke Grey Metallic, Kings Red Metallic, Pure White Solid and Reef Blue Metallic. The last three body colours in the above list can be optionally combined with a contrasting black roof (Roof Pack).

    Digital interior

    Inside, the new Polo GTI is dominated by typical GTI colours – black, red, grey and chrome. New to the updated Polo GTI is a multifunction steering wheel with GTI badging and red stitching, premium sports seats with legendary Clark check pattern (dark grey, light grey and red stripes, black squares) or optional sports comfort seats with ArtVelours covers.

    The new Polo GTI comes as standard with the Ready2Discover infotainment system with a high-resolution 8.0-inch display featuring wireless Android Auto and Apple CarPlay. Optional extras include the Discover Media system and the Discover Pro system with a 9.2-inch display. The wide range of optional equipment also includes a large tilting and sliding panoramic sunroof, voice control and the ‘beats’ sound system with 300 watts and six speakers. The volume of the luggage compartment in the new Polo GTI is 351-litres.

    Performance

    Underneath the bonnet of the 1,286 kg Polo GTI is the brand’s transversely mounted turbocharged direct petrol injection 2.0-litre TSI engine developing 152 kW and 320 Nm. Power is sent to the front wheels via the 7-speed DSG. It has a top speed of 240 km/h and despite having more power the sprint time to 100 km/h remains at 6.5 seconds.

    Available in the new Polo GTI is IQ.DRIVE Travel Assist, which enables semi-automated driving. As standard, the new Polo GTI is equipped with sports running gear and XDS electronic differential lock which lowers the car by 15 mm and ensures traction.

    Safety

    The new Polo GTI is equipped with the following driver assistance systems and safety features: anti-lock brake system (ABS), Electronic Stability Control (ESC), Predictive Adaptive Cruise Control, Side Assist plus Lane Assist and Rear Traffic Alert, Autonomous Emergency Braking Front Assist, City Emergency Braking System, Automatic Post-Collision Braking System, Park Assist and Tyre Pressure Loss Indicator.

    Availability

    The locally assembled Volkswagen Polo GTI will go on sale in the first quarter next year.
